## Request tracing across services — Fernbridge stack

Reviewer notes: trace IDs are generated at the edge by `gatewing` and propagated via the `x-fern-trace` header. Every downstream service (orders, billing, notify) must log it. If a span is missing, check the middleware registration order first — it must run before auth.

To correlate traces with persisted records, query the trace index table. Sampled spans older than 14 days are pruned. For verification queries, connect to the trace store using the following connection string.

warehouse DSN: mssql://gorael_svc:CSAOPkf@db-5d7b.qorveldata.example:5432/novix

## Retention Sweeper — Manual Run

The Garnet Harbor sweeper purges records past their retention class nightly at 02:00. If the scheduled run is skipped during a release freeze, trigger it manually before the next deploy window so the audit counts stay consistent. Run the sweep in dry-run mode first and compare the candidate count against yesterday's report; anything over a 15% delta needs sign-off. The manual trigger authenticates against the internal Ledgewick audit service using the key below.

API key for bageg-kajef: vxb2-ss

Heads up: if the Lintrock baseline file in the Quarrow repo drifts from main, CI fails with a "stale baseline" error even when the code is fine. Quick fix is to regenerate the baseline on a clean checkout and re-push. If a customer build is blocked, confirm the failing run matches the token below before escalating.

build token for yadug-yagag: htk21_c863c33eb8b82c0c9c152

## Break-Glass Access: Thumbnail Queue

If the Pixelforge thumbnail generation queue stalls and on-call cannot reach the scheduler, break-glass access lets you drain jobs manually from the Renderholm console. Use it only when both primary admins are unreachable. All actions are logged and reviewed weekly. Unlock the emergency console with the recovery passphrase below.

vault phrase of yajef-yadup = ulawyn-isteth-briwyn-istax